L’apprentissage par renforcement dans le machine learning : une approche innovante

Dans la révolution numérique actuelle, l’intelligence artificielle occupe une place prépondérante. Parmi les techniques émergentes, l’apprentissage par renforcement (RL) se distingue par son potentiel à créer des systèmes autonomes intelligents. Ce paradigme offre une approche novatrice, où les agents apprennent en interactant avec leur environnement, optimisant ainsi leurs performances au fil du temps. Au fil des paragraphes suivants, l’auteur met en lumière les principes fondamentaux de l’apprentissage par renforcement, ses composantes clés ainsi que ses applications variées qui redéfinissent le paysage de l’intelligence artificielle moderne.

Les fondements de l’apprentissage par renforcement

Cette méthode d’apprentissage automatique change la façon dont les machines s’éduquent. L’apprentissage par renforcement repose sur le principe fondamental de interaction entre un agent et un environnement. À travers des actions choisies de manière séquentielle, l’agent reçoit des récompenses ou des punitions, qui l’aident à ajuster son comportement pour maximiser la satisfaction à long terme.

Les composantes principales comprennent :

  • 🔹 L’Agent : la machine ou le programme qui apprend.
  • 🔹 L’Environnement : tout ce avec quoi l’agent interagit.
  • 🔹 Actions : les choix effectués par l’agent.
  • 🔹 Récompenses : les signaux renvoyés après chaque action.
  • 🔹 États : la situation dans laquelle se trouve l’agent à un moment donné.

Ces éléments interagissent dans un cadre dynamique. L’agent observe l’état actuel de l’environnement, choisit une action, et reçoit ensuite un retour sous forme de récompense. Ce cycle d’apprentissage se répète, permettant à l’agent d’optimiser sa stratégie au fil du temps. Par exemple, dans un jeu vidéo, l’agent peut choisir de se déplacer, combattre ou collecter des objets. À chaque action réussie, il accumule des points, l’encourageant à répéter les comportements productifs tout en ajustant ses stratégies en fonction des retours négatifs.

Pourquoi opter pour l’apprentissage par renforcement ?

Ce type d’apprentissage contrasta profondément avec d’autres formes. Celles-ci, telles que l’apprentissage supervisé, exigent des données étiquetées pour qu’un modèle apprenne à prédire un résultat. À l’inverse, le RL élimine la nécessité de données précises en se basant sur le feedback en temps réel. Cette approche est particulièrement avantageuse dans des circonstances où les données étiquetées font défaut ou sont difficilement accessibles.

Chaque décision que prend l’agent influence directement son apprentissage et son adaptation. La nature itérative de l’apprentissage par renforcement lui permet de découvrir des stratégies optimales, ce qui est crucial dans des environnements complexes, tels que la robotique, où les situations peuvent évoluer rapidement. Ainsi, l’agent développe des compétences d’adaptation essentielles dans des contextes imprévisibles.

Composantes essentielles du système d’apprentissage par renforcement

Dans le cadre du machine learning, l’apprentissage par renforcement se démarque par son architecture flexible. Il repose sur des composantes interconnectées qui fonctionnent de manière harmonieuse pour créer des comportements autonomes et adaptatifs. Cela peut être mieux compris à travers les éléments décisifs qui le définissent.

Interaction entre agent et environnement

Un système d’apprentissage par renforcement examine constamment l’interaction entre l’agent et son environnement. Par exemple, un robot de nettoyage doit évaluer son environnement en temps réel, naviguer et éviter des obstacles. Si le robot effectue avec succès une tâche (par exemple, nettoyer une zone), il reçoit une récompense, l’encourageant à poursuivre cette action.

Cette interaction ne se limite pas à des mouvements physiques. Dans un environnement numérique, comme une application de recommandations, l’algorithme apprend des préférences des utilisateurs en observant les choix effectués et en prédéterminant l’engagement futur à partir des interactions passées.

ÉlémentDescription
AgentEntité effectuant les actions et apprenant des récompenses.
EnvironnementContexte dans lequel l’agent interagit.
ActionsChoix effectués par l’agent à chaque étape.
RécompensesFeedback reçu à la suite des actions effectuées.
ÉtatsSituations différentes de l’environnement.

Les récompenses et leur importance

Les récompenses représentent le moteur d’apprentissage dans cet écosystème. Elles guident l’agent vers des actions efficaces. Un système bien conçu utilise des récompenses positives pour renforcer des comportements souhaités et des pénalités pour guider l’agent vers des choix plus optimaux.

Il est crucial de comprendre comment ces récompenses sont structurées. Par exemple, dans une stratégie de jeu, accumuler des points peut ne pas être suffisant ; le timing et la manière d’accumuler des points sont tout aussi essentiels dans une prise de décision réussie. La gestion des récompenses et leur rétroaction contribue de manière significative à la stratégie d’apprentissage déployée et aux résultats observés par l’agent.

Applications diverses de l’apprentissage par renforcement

Les applications de l’apprentissage par renforcement touchent de nombreux secteurs. En permettant aux machines d’apprendre de manière autonome, cette technologie modifie les approches classiques et offre de nouvelles possibilités d’innovation. Les domaines tels que la robotique, le jeu vidéo, les systèmes de recommandation, et même la médecine utilisent de plus en plus cette méthode.

Dans la robotique et l’automatisation

Ce domaine profite grandement de l’apprentissage par renforcement. Les robots doivent effectuer des tâches complexes, telles que naviguer dans des environnements changeants ou manipuler des objets. Par exemple, un robot peut être programmé pour apprendre à éviter des pièges en recevant des récompenses lorsqu’il évite avec succès un obstacle.

Les projets de recherche actuels, comme ceux conduits par des sociétés telles que Boston Dynamics, utilisent des algorithmes d’apprentissage par renforcement pour créer des robots capables de marcher, courir et interagir de manière autonome dans des environnements réels.

Domaine d’applicationExemple concret
RobotiqueNavigation autonome de robots dans des environnements complexes.
Jeux vidéoAlphaGo, qui a battu des champions du Go grâce à RL.
Systèmes de recommandationPersonnalisation des suggestions sur les plateformes de streaming.
SantéOptimisation des traitements pour les maladies chroniques.

Révolution dans les jeux vidéo

L’utilisation de l’apprentissage par renforcement dans les jeux vidéo a transformé l’industrie. Des systèmes d’IA plus sophistiqués comprennent et s’adaptent aux stratégies des joueurs. Prenons l’exemple d’AlphaGo, un programme de DeepMind qui a battu le champion du monde de Go. Sa capacité à apprendre et à innover lui a permis de surpasser même les meilleurs joueurs humains.

Ce modèle utilise une architecture complexe qui lui permet non seulement d’apprendre des mouvements existants, mais de développer de nouvelles stratégies de jeu. C’est à la fois l’apprentissage par renforcement et le deep learning qui le rendent possible.

Défis existants et perspectives futures de l’apprentissage par renforcement

Malgré ses nombreuses avancées, l’apprentissage par renforcement doit encore faire face à divers défis. Ces obstacles influent sur ses performances et son adoption dans des scénarios plus variés. Identifier des solutions pour surmonter ces défis est essentiel pour le développement futur de cette technologie.

Le dilemme exploration-exploitation

Un des principaux défis consiste à équilibrer l’exploration et l’exploitation. Les agents doivent savoir quand explorer de nouvelles actions et quand se concentrer sur celles qu’ils connaissent déjà pour maximiser les récompenses. Une sur-exploration peut retarder l’apprentissage, tandis qu’une sur-exploitation risque de limiter l’innovation.

Des approches, telles que les méthodes de l’apprentissage par transfert, sont explorées pour résoudre ce dilemme. Ces méthodes permettent à un agent d’utiliser ses expériences d’apprentissage préalables dans de nouveaux contextes, facilitant ainsi l’exploration optimale.

Vers une intelligence artificielle générale

Les aspirations à une intelligence artificielle générale (AGI) motivent de nombreuses recherches dans ce domaine. L’apprentissage par renforcement pourrait jouer un rôle clé dans la réalisation de machines capables de raisonner et d’agir comme les humains. Cependant, les défis techniques, éthiques et réglementaires demeurent encore à surmonter.

Coupe d’analogies tirées de la nature, les recherches sur la cognition humaine et l’apprentissage pourraient permettre de créer des systèmes plus intelligents et adaptables. Les collaborations entre experts en intelligence artificielle, neurosciences et sciences comportementales sont précieuses pour franchir ces étapes déterminantes.

FAQ sur l’apprentissage par renforcement

  • 🔹 Qu’est-ce que l’apprentissage par renforcement ?
    C’est une technique d’intelligence artificielle permettant à un agent d’apprendre à travers l’interaction avec son environnement par des actions et des récompenses.
  • 🔹 Comment l’apprentissage par renforcement diffère-t-il des autres méthodes ?
    Contrairement à l’apprentissage supervisé, il ne nécessite pas de données étiquetées mais repose sur des récompenses pour guider l’apprentissage.
  • 🔹 Quelles sont les dimensions principales d’un système de RL ?
    Un système comprend un agent, un environnement, des actions, des récompenses, et des états.
  • 🔹 Quels défis majeurs rencontrent les systèmes de RL ?
    Les défis portent sur l’exploration versus l’exploitation, les récompenses tardives, et la généralisation des connaissances.
  • 🔹 Dans quels domaines trouve-t-on des applications de RL ?
    Le RL est utilisé dans la robotique, les jeux vidéo, les systèmes de recommandation et la médecine.

A la fraiche

Ile flottant : recette de grand-mère pour un dessert traditionnel

L’île flottante est un dessert emblématique de la gastronomie française, apprécié de tous et souvent associé à des souvenirs d’enfance.…

découvrez les avis et retours d'expérience des utilisateurs sur miqiko chauffage. cette méta description vous guide à travers des témoignages authentiques, vous aidant à prendre une décision éclairée pour votre prochain système de chauffage.

Miqiko chauffage : avis et retour d’expérience des utilisateurs

Le marché des dispositifs de chauffage a connu de nombreuses innovations ces dernières années. Parmi elles, le chauffage Miqiko, qui…

découvrez les meilleurs légumes à associer avec du boudin blanc pour égayer vos plats. apprenez à marier saveurs et textures pour une assiette savoureuse et gourmande qui ravira vos convives.

Quels légumes accompagner avec du boudin blanc pour une assiette savoureuse ?

Le boudin blanc, avec sa texture délicate et son goût subtil, se prête à de nombreuses associations gustatives. Pour tirer…

découvrez les nombreux avantages des asperges congelées dans votre alimentation : riches en nutriments, pratiques à utiliser et toujours fraiches, elles apportent saveur et santé à vos plats. améliorez vos repas avec ce légume polyvalent et savoureux !

Les bienfaits des asperges congelées dans votre alimentation

Les asperges congelées, souvent négligées, recèlent des trésors nutritifs et gustatifs. À travers cet article, plongez au cœur des bienfaits…

découvrez nos astuces pratiques pour enlever un film protecteur brûlé par le soleil. apprenez les méthodes efficaces et les outils nécessaires pour restaurer vos surfaces sans les abîmer.

Comment enlever un film protecteur brûlé par le soleil

Les films protecteurs appliqués sur diverses surfaces constituent une précaution efficace pour préserver l’intégrité et l’esthétique des matériaux. Cependant, sous…

découvrez les meilleures viandes à associer avec les quenelles pour un repas savoureux et équilibré. apprenez à créer des accords parfaits qui rehausseront le goût de ce plat traditionnel et raviront vos invités. idées recettes et conseils en cuisine inclus.

Quelle viande accompagne parfaitement les quenelles ?

Les quenelles, cette spécialité typiquement française, sauront séduire les palais les plus exigeants par leur finesse et leur onctuosité. Mais…

découvrez comment l'apprentissage automatique révolutionne la classification en offrant précision, rapidité et efficacité. explorez les avantages clés qui transforment les données en décisions éclairées, et apprenez comment cet outil puissant peut optimiser vos processus d'analyse.

Les avantages de l’apprentissage automatique en classification

Dans un monde où les données affluent à un rythme vertigineux, l’apprentissage automatique (ou machine learning) joue un rôle prépondérant…

découvrez les astuces et techniques des brocanteurs du cher dans cet article captivant. plongez dans l'univers fascinant des marchés aux puces et apprenez à dénicher des trésors cachés tout en profitant des récits et conseils de ces experts passionnés.

Les secrets des brocanteurs du Cher révélés

Le Cher, région riche de culture et d’histoire, est le terrain de jeu idéal pour les amateurs d’antiquités et de…